Duties and Responsibilities :
Regulatory Data Governance is working to ensure data dictionaries are harmonized across regions and compliant with regulations globally. The Data Steward supports Data Governance (DG) processes to ensure compliance, quality and oversight of metadata standards in Sanofi's Regulatory Information Management (RIM) tool(s).
Responsibilities include:
· Drives and coordinates resolution of Data Governance (DG) Requests to completion. Involves Coordinating with Data Owners, System Owners and Data Governance teams to support investigation and analysis of issues, and to conduct impact analysis of changes (to terms, standards, data formats), planning, preparation and implementation of changes to dictionaries (Controlled Vocabularies (CVs), picklists, controlled lists) in the Regulatory RIM tool(s).
· Stays current with Regulations for data standards and controlled vocabularies.
· Monitors regulatory agencies and industry standards organizations for status and versions of controlled vocabularies, to ensure Sanofi RIM terminologies stay current.
· Supports Data Governance processes to ensure DG Requests are resolved and if approved, implemented,
· Coordinates with multiple Data Owners who are physically located in countries around the world, and from many different Sanofi organizations and functions including Global Regulatory Affairs, Industrial Affairs, R&D Science, Clinical, Nonclinical and ITS.
· Supports system integrations with the RIM, and coordinates with specific other system leads to ensure alignment and mapping between dictionaries across systems is maintained.
· Supports investigation and resolution of integration errors related to data and dictionary mapping.
· Supports Data Owners in query generation for the purpose of data quality oversight.
· In collaboration with the Business Data Owners and Data Governance teams, define data structure and data business rules
· Maintain associated pick lists (controlled vocabularies) within the new Vault RIM system.
· Clearly documents DG recommendations and decisions for DG Requests, and maintains DG documentation. Maintains and prepares documentation of RIM dictionary content.
· Supports development and maintenance of Job Aides describing detailed Data Steward activities.
